Other Assets vs Other Stockholder Equity Correlation Analysis
The overlapping area represents the amount of trend that can be explained by analyzing historical patterns of City Office Other Assets account and Other Stockholder Equity. At this time, the significance of the direction appears to have fragmental relationship.
The correlation between City Office's Other Assets and Other Stockholder Equity is 0.58. Overlapping area represents the amount of variation of Other Assets that can explain the historical movement of Other Stockholder Equity in the same time period over historical financial statements of City Office,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ical values of City Office's Other Assets and Other Stockholder Equity is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these accounts t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which Other Assets of City Office are associated (or correlated) with its Other Stockholder Equity.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when Other Stockholder Equity has no effect on the direction of Other Assets i.e., City Office's Other Assets and Other Stockholder Equity go up and down completely randomly.
Correlation Coefficient | 0.58 |
Relationship Direction | Positive |
Relationship Strength | Weak |

The market value of City Office is measured differently than its book value, which is the value of City that is recorded on the company's balance sheet. Investors also form their own opinion of City Office's value that differs from its market value or its book value, called intrinsic value, which is City Office's true underlying value. Investors use various methods to calculate intrinsic value and buy a stock when its market value falls below its intrinsic value. Because City Office's market value can be influenced by many factors that don't directly affect City Office's underlying business (such as a pandemic or basic market pessimism), market value can vary widely from intrinsic value.
Please note, there is a significant difference between City Office's value and its price as these two are different measures arrived at by different means. Investors typically determine if City Office is a good investment by looking at such factors as earnings, sales, fundamental and technical indicators, competition as well as analyst projections. However, City Office's price is the amount at which it trades on the open market and represents the number that a seller and buyer find agreeable to each party.
